The African Union and ECOWAS have suspended Guinea-Bissau after a coup ousted President Umaro Embalo. The military takeover led to the suspension of the country's electoral process and border closure.

Guinea-Bissau has a history of political instability, with multiple coups and contested elections. The international community, including UN Secretary-General Antonio Guterres, has condemned the coup for undermining democracy in the region.
